The Davidson family wanted to expand its rectangular patio, which currently measures 15 ft by 12 ft. They want to extend the length and width the same amount to increase the total area of the patio by 160 ft^2. Which quadratic equation best models the situation?

a. (15)(12)+(x)(x) = (15)(12) + 160
b. (15x)(12x)=(15)(12) + 160
c. 2(15+x) + 2(12+x) = (15)(12) + 160
d. (15 + x)(12 + x) = (15)(12) + 160

In this case, the given data in the problem is an original dimension of 15 ft by 12 ft. In this case, it is also stated that an increase in area of 160 ft2 is seen after widening the dimensions equally. The expression here that makes sense is D. (15 + x)(12 + x) = (15)(12) + 160
